GLOD`s very first title DE NUTTE took her 6th

Luxembourg`s National Championships

 

In Luxembourg national championships have been organized earlier than in other European countries (four weeks ago) in the “Coque” Luxembourg-Kirchberg.

 

Eric GLOD has won for the first time the national title in the Men’s Singles event. He beat in the final Luka MLADENOVIC the champion of the last year 4-0 (7 6 6 7)

 

Once again a victory for Eric GLOD for the third time in row in the Men`s Doubles event. He has won the final with Carlo FELTES what they did also in 2016. Last year Eric GLOD was doubles winner with Christian KILL. This time GLOD/FELTES DEFEATED in the final MLADENOVIC/THILLEN 3-2 (8 5 -8 -8 5).

 

For the 6th time Sarah DE NUTTE is Women’s Singles champion in Luxembourg. She has won in the final against Danielle KONSBRUCK 4-1 (7 9 -4 7 9)

 

Egle TAMASAUSKAITE/Carole HARTMANN have won the Women`s Doubles final against Danielle KONSBRUCK/Martine SIMON 3-1 (8 -6 9 4).

 

Mixed Doubles champions are Christian KILL/Carole HARTMANN after a 3-1 –Victory (9 -6 11 3) against Eric GLOD/Martine SIMON and they defend the title of 2017.

The European Table Tennis Union (ETTU) is the governing body of the sport of table tennis in Europe, and is the only authority recognized for this purpose by the International Table Tennis Federation. The ETTU deals with all matters relating to table tennis at a European level, including the development and promotion of the sport in the territories controlled by its 58 member associations, and the organization of continental table tennis competitions, including the European Championships.
